You roll a six sided die two times. What is the probability of rolling a 4 then rolling a 2?

Answer: 1/36

Explanation:

Rolling a 4: 1/6 (one favorable outcome, six possible outcomes)

Rolling a 2: 1/6 (one favorable outcome, six possible outcomes)

1/6*1/6 = 1/36
